Julio Jones trade scenarios: Where could the star WR land?
NY Post
Falcons wide receiver Julio Jones shocked the NFL world on Monday morning when he admitted to Shannon Sharpe on “Undisputed” that he is “out” of Atlanta.
The seven-time Pro Bowler has been the subject of trade rumors since around the 2021 NFL Draft, but the admission turned an exit from a possibility to a likelihood. Adam Schefter reported that the Falcons are seeking a first-round pick in return, though those in league circles don’t expect it to happen. Ian Rapoport reported that Jones officially requested a trade over a month ago. A team would need to take on his salary, as he has a $23 million cap hit (though it can be split over two seasons if the trade is executed after June 1).More Related News
